Describe the bug
When attempting to authenticate on Pilcrow with ORCID as a new Pilcrow user, the mechanism that handles authentication hangs up and the user is not redirected to the Dashboard.

To Reproduce

  1. Register or authenticate an account on ORCID
  2. In your ORCID account's settings, temporarily set your email's visibility to "Everyone"
  3. Visit an instance of Pilcrow
  4. Click the Login button in the upper right
  5. Click the button labeled "Log in with ORCID"
  6. Accept the permission request from ORCID
  7. Notice that the page redirect on Pilcrow hangs up
  8. Open the browser's developer tools and open the Network tab
  9. Note that requests to the GraphQL endpoint perpetually return unsuccessful user responses

Expected behavior
Redirections of new authenticated ORCID users should not hang up.
